A right cylinder has a radius of 2 units and height of 5 units. What is the volume of the cylinder? Round to the nearest tenth. cubic units

To find the volume of a cylinder, you need to follow the follow equation:
P•r^2h=v
P is pi.
Since it needs to the nearest tenth, we’ll just use 3.14 for pi.
3.14•4•5
20•3.14
62.8
The volume of the cylinder is 62.8 cubic units.
